FORT COLLINS, CO – New Belgium Brewing executives unveiled conceptual drawings for their new brewing facility to a packed house in Asheville yesterday. The drawings included a “liquid center” tasting room, a 200-barrel brewhouse, malt building, packaging hall and cellar space. A warehouse facility will be built offsite. Boston Beer Company Founder Jim Koch hosted nearly 250 beer fans today at the Samuel Adams brewery in Jamaica Plain for the release of the company’s latest creation, Brewlywed Ale. The beer, a limited-edition, 750 mL cork-topped offering was brewed specifically with newlyweds in mind.
DENVER, CO — Wynkoop Brewing Company is now serving a new beer brewed in honor of the 120th anniversary of the opening of Denver’s famed Brown Palace Hotel & Spa. 1892 Artesian Lager is a custom-made, retro-minded beer brewed with water from the underground aquifer that supplies the Brown Palace’s water.
SALT LAKE, UT — A little over two years after opening its doors, Epic Brewing is ready to expand its brewing capacity yet again. Epic will be receiving two-80 barrel fermentation tanks and two brite tanks (80-barrel and 20-barrel) on Friday morning for immediate installation. ONTARIO, CA — Chino Valley Brewery is pleased to announce the opening of its new location at 1630 East Francis Street, Unit J, Ontario, CA. The nano-brewery, specializing in meticulously handcrafted artisanal beer, will unveil their premium drafts to the thirsty beer loving community of the Inland Empire and beyond, on Friday July 27th.
FREDERICK, MD — Flying Dog Brewery wants you to Support Local. The brewery’s eight-week Support Local initiative aims to provide resources — like guest blog posts and interviews with local farmers, community garden associations, and co-op markets — that will allow Flying Dog’s fans in the mid-Atlantic to make more informed decisions as consumers.
Last week, the Brewers Association unveiled a new video promoting the “Support Your Local Brewery (SYLB)” network, a grassroots activist organization geared at passionate beer enthusiasts. The organization is currently comprised of 40,000 direct members from all 50 states but has the ability to reach 900,000 people through its brewery partnerships.
DOVER, DE — The Delaware General Assembly has designated October 15-21, 2012 as “Delaware Wine & Beer Week,” which will culminate on Sunday, October 21 with Delaware’s Official Wine & Beer Festival, to be held at the Delaware Agricultural Museum & Village.
SAN FRANCISCO – The San Francisco Brewers Guild is happy to announce that Almanac Beer Company, Pacific Brewing Laboratory, Pizza Orgasmica & Brewing Company, Shmaltz Brewing Company, and Triple Voodoo Brewing have become new members.
